One kilogram of butane (C4H10) is burned with 25 kg of air that is at 30°C and 90 kPa. Assuming that the combustion is complete and the pressure of the products is 90 kPa, determine
(a) The percentage of theoretical air used and
(b) The dew-point temperature of the products.
